OKBioscience Awards Reception and Dinner
April 8, 2015 @ 5:30 pm - 7:30 pm
The BioScience Awards Dinner honors outstanding contributions and accomplishments of individuals, companies and organizations that further the development in the bio sciences industry in Oklahoma and around the world.
The Oklahoma BioScience Association is a not-for-profit 501(c)(3) organization, and all proceeds will support additional educational activities for Oklahoma’s bioscience community.
Hall of Fame Leadership Award
Carl Edwards, longtime supporter of the bioscience industry will be presented the Hall of Fame Leadership Award. He has been involved in all aspects of Oklahoma’s bioscience industry development for many years. His list of organizational leadership accomplishments is a testament to his commitment – from his capacity as Chairman of the Presbyterian Health Foundation, to his top leadership positions with the Oklahoma Health Center Foundation, Oklahoma Medical Research Foundation, i2E, Greater Oklahoma City Chamber and Oklahoma Business Roundtable.
